Penrith beach to remain closed today after tragic drowning

Lucy Slade

Powered by

Western Sydney's new inland beach will remain closed today after a man drowned in the water on Boxing Day.

9News understands the St Mary's man was paddleboarding when he got into trouble outside of the patrol zone about 2.35pm yesterday in Penrith.

Police used PolAir from the sky and police divers in the water to try to locate the 35-year-old but instead, made the grim discovery around 6.15pm.

The state government confirmed the beach will be closed today.

Surf lifesavers are urging swimmers to take extra care in the water this summer.
